Cedar Springs Mother Charged After Admitting To Killings
According to WOOD TV, 27-year-old Irene Whitehead of Cedar Springs has been charged with the murder of her 2-year-old daughter, Ryleigh. Detectives conducted a second interview on November 25 where Whitehead admitted to killing her daughter by suffocating her with a bag. When asked why she put the bag over her daughter’s mouth, she said, “That she wouldn’t be here anymore, that she’d die.”…
